How can Orlando science tutors near me help my student learn science?
When your student studies with a private science mentor, they will have access to a few different benefits that they might not receive in a classroom environment. For instance, in a traditional class, students may not get a lot of personalized instruction. Their teacher, who has to address the class as a whole, might not have the time to make accommodations for everyone's learning style. However, since Orlando science tutoring permits your student to speak with an instructor one-on-one, they can fine-tune their teaching methods to appeal to your student's preferred learning style. For instance, if your kindergarten student is a kinesthetic learner who is learning how magnets work, their science instructor can encourage them to play around with some magnets to gain a better appreciation for how they work. At the same time, if your student prefers visual learning techniques, their instructor can show them diagrams and animations to teach them about the solar system.
Another potential pitfall of the ordinary classroom environment is that your student may have to work at a fixed pace. Although this works fine for some students, others may start to get behind. When this happens, it can lead to frustration. Orlando science tutors can supplement what your student is doing in the classroom by enabling them to work at a pace that is comfortable for them. For example, if your student just isn't grasping the phases of the moon, their instructor can slow things down and let them work at their own pace until they get it. Conversely, if your student already has a good understanding of the states of matter, they and their science mentor can move on to another subject that requires more attention.
Orlando science tutors can also create a plan of study for your student which addresses their academic needs and strengths. For instance, if your student is having a lot of difficulty with measurements, their science mentor can formulate a learning plan which ensures that this is integrated into their instruction. An instructor can set small goals for your student to work toward so that they have a clear understanding of where they're going. Having clear goals can be helpful to your student because when they start to see that they're meeting their objectives, it can act as an effective motivator.
